Veea Inc. has announced a delay in filing its Form 10-Q (Quarter Report) for the financial period ending June 30, 2025. The company cites the need for additional time to prepare and review its financial statements as the primary reason for the delay. Veea anticipates filing the report within the five-day extension period allowed by regulations, although there is no guarantee of meeting this timeline. The company has reported a revenue increase to $87,168 for the first half of 2025, compared to $57,581 in the same period in 2024, but these figures are subject to change upon final review. Veea is actively working to ensure compliance, with the notification signed by CEO Allen Salmasi.
